Add Collaborative Processor Performance Control feature flag for AMD processors. This feature flag will be used on the following AMD P-State driver. The AMD P-State driver has two approaches to implement the frequency control behavior. That depends on the CPU hardware implementation. One is "Full MSR Support" and another is "Shared Memory Support". The feature flag indicates the current processors with "Full MSR Support".
